Horner Junior High Counselors ...
Assist students to develop responsible behavior and attitude toward learning.
Coordinate guidance activities for students to build confidence, personal awareness, problem-solving skills, and positive peer relationships.
Provide small groups and short term counseling to help children cope with events in their lives in which they may not have control.
Involve parents in the joint planning of their student's academic and vocational goals.
Consult with teachers and administrators in order to meet the needs of students and create intervention plans.
Promote acceptance and appreciation of persons of all ethnic, cultural, and socio-economic backgrounds.
Provide a link to community resources for students and their families.
GUIDANCE AND STUDENT PLANNING
Counselors assist students and parents in development of academic and career plans for high school and post-secondary options. They prepare students for academic transitions and facilitate individual decision-making. Students are given direction on appropriate course selection and counselors develop an educational plan.
Students increase their personal awareness by identifying strengths and weaknesses while applying this newly acquired self-knowledge to career and educational choices. These competencies and skills aid them in their future planning.

Counselors address students' immediate needs and concerns as well as create prevention strategies. Academically, counselors create intervention plans and monitor student progress to assist student under achievement.
Counselors respond to a myriad of student personal and social areas. In general, the counseling goal is to stabilize the student in crisis through individual or group counseling and then, offer referrals to community resources to address the students's particular needs.
Services Available:
Crisis Counseling Peer Conflict Mediation Individual Intervention Plans Short Term Counseling Parent Contact and Conferences Referrals to Community Resources
